A fantastic opportunity has arisen for a commercially minded Financial Planning & Analyst Accountant to join a growing organisation in a role focused on delivering insight, reporting and forecasting to support senior decision-making. This position is ideal for someone with strong analytical skills and a proactive mindset who wants to make a tangible impact on business performance.

Responsibilities
  • Producing insightful analysis and reports to identify trends, risks, and opportunities
  • Supporting pricing and revenue management initiatives, including tariff reviews and competitor benchmarking
  • Providing analytical input into acquisitions and real estate projects, building business cases for portfolio growth
  • Preparing and presenting options for consideration at senior and board level
  • Developing and maintaining financial models to support planning, profitability analysis, and investment decisions
  • Partnering with commercial, operational and senior leadership teams to provide financial insight and drive accountability
Qualifications
  • Strong analytical and data interpretation skills with the ability to communicate insights clearly
  • Experience in financial modelling and forecasting
  • Confident working with senior stakeholders and presenting findings
  • Proactive approach with an interest in commercial strategy and growth initiatives
